About this episode

In this hour of VSiN By The Books, hosts Dave Ross and Jensen Lewis recap yesterday’s top sports headlines. Also, the guys update the World Baseball Classic as the quarterfinals begin. Also, don't miss today’s edition of the “Daily Gridiron", as Jensen and Dave preview the Denver Broncos. So he held his first one of those type of state of the unions. Here's what Brian had to say about maybe the new book and the new changes coming to the PGA tour. It comes back to what I talked about scarcity. I think there's a bit of a misconception that scarcity means a dramatic cut in the number of events of the PGA tour as we know it. As I said in my remarks, scarcity is about making the events we have matter more. So I think there will be a place for most of our events in our new model. Well, you'll see in the model, it's more of a rationalization of the competition to make those events more, more meaningful. And what he was getting at, he specifically, specifically mentioned Arthur Blank that he's taking input from and obviously these people are investors here in the PGA tour.

European soccer model that we might have regulation here, a relegation rather coming to the PGA tour and that there could basically be Jensen almost like two tours where it's going to be the elevated events. Now they're going to make these instead of say 80 80 players. He wants to make these about 120 players, but unlike the field this week, we're getting north of 140. He's going to shorten that up. So the rich, make it richer. What would it be elongated in these elevated events? But he, he wants to make this more of a football model. And if you're not good enough, you're going to get cut to the B Lee, if you will. So maybe some of these smaller tournaments go away, but he definitely has an NFL model that he wants to bring to golf. This is not a lifelong golf guy.
